The champagne 2007 Boll & Cie Sarl Rosé Brut from the winery Champagne Boll & Cie has been rated in 2019 with 92 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the region Champagne in France.

Tasting Notes

92
Tasting from 14.02.2019

Medium salmon pink colour with copper gold reflections, persistent fine mousse. Delicately smoky with herbal savouriness in the background, some brioche, a hint of sea buckthorn, nuances of dried plums. Juicy, good complexity, fine fruitiness, pleasant, integrated acidity, lingers long, a touch of figs on the finish, a multi-faceted food wine.
